About this service

These are dental providers who participate in Medicaid networks, making them the right choice for families or individuals utilizing government-funded insurance. You search for this when you need to ensure your insurance plan is accepted before booking. Because coverage limits vary by state and plan, the office will verify your eligibility during the scheduling process. Costs are generally determined by your state’s Medicaid fee schedule. What tooth is hardest to remove?

Impacted wisdom teeth are frequently the most challenging to extract due to their position and potential crowding. Their angle of eruption and proximity to nerves can complicate the procedure. A skilled dentist in Fremont will assess the complexity and ensure the safest removal.
